   When I am expecting nothing

Everything becomes expected

He was not expected

Now he is everything

We fit perfectly

Just like a new pair of jeans

Snug and very tight

Not worn out and faded.



What a surprise

The greatest one ever

Like that cherry red car on your 16th birthday,

The puppy with the red ribbon on his head,

but

He was the best thing I ever unwrapped



I worry about the surprises of the future

Hoping no more to come

I pray he feels like I do

Ready to share our feelings;

Love, dedication, loyalty

I dread the day he says surprise, surprise.
